Webb16 mars 2024 · Warm the skillet over medium heat. Add the olive oil, followed by the garlic. Cook while stirring just until the garlic is fragrant, about 10 to 20 seconds. Add the cauliflower rice and salt, and stir to combine. Cook, stirring just every minute or so, until the cauliflower rice is hot and turning golden in places, about 6 to 10 minutes. Webb14 apr. 2024 · You can either buy pre-riced cauliflower or rice it yourself. To rice it yourself, you’ll need to break the head of cauliflower into florets and then pulse it in a food processor until it resembles rice. Then take the cauliflower out of your ... intake farm cowlingWebb23 juli 2024 · How to blanch Cauliflower. Bring water to boil. Fill a bowl with cold water and ice cubes. Pour the riced cauliflower into the boiling water. Stir let cook for about 1 minute scoop out into the ice bath.
